Understanding Electric Treadmills
Electric treadmills are motorized workout machines that allow users to walk, jog, or work on a moving belt. They come equipped with numerous functions developed to improve the exercise experience, making them a popular choice for home gyms and industrial gym. Below are some necessary components and functions typically found in electric treadmills:
FeatureDescriptionMotor PowerDetermined in horse power, affecting speed and efficiency. Usually varies from 1.5 to 4.0 HP.Running Surface AreaThe size of the running belt, affecting convenience and usability. Standard sizes differ in between 18-22 inches in width and 48-60 inches in length.Incline OptionsAbility to change the treadmill's slope, improving workout strength. Ranges typically from 0% to 15% or more.Integrated ProgramsPre-set exercise programs developed to guide users through various workout routines.Heart Rate MonitorIntegrated sensing units or chest straps to track heart rate during exercises.Folding MechanismFunction that allows simple storage of the treadmill, saving space when not in usage.Benefits of Electric Treadmills

Key Considerations When Purchasing an Electric Treadmill
Before investing in an electric treadmill, potential purchasers need to think about numerous factors that could affect their decision:

Price Range: Treadmills differ commonly in rate based upon their functions and quality, from budget options around ₤ 300 to high-end models going beyond ₤ 2000.

Motor Power: A motor with at least 2.0 HP is recommended for regular runners, while walkers might discover lower horse power sufficient.

Running Surface Size: Those with longer strides or wanting to run at high speeds must go with a larger running surface for included comfort and safety.

Slope and Decline Features: If increasing workout intensity is an objective, think about designs that use slope and decrease capabilities.

Service Warranty and Customer Support: Look for brands with solid service warranties, which show confidence in their item's toughness and reliability.
Upkeep Tips for Electric Treadmills
To make sure durability and optimal performance of an electric treadmill, regular upkeep is important. Here are recommendations on how to look after your treadmill:

Keep it Clean: Dust and debris can build up in the machine. Clean it down routinely to get rid of dirt.

Lubricate the Belt: Follow the maker's guidelines regarding lubrication, generally needed every six months, to avoid wear and tear on the belt.

Look for Wear: Periodically analyze the running belt for signs of wear and tear. Change it as required.

Inspect Cables and Connections: Ensure that all electrical connections and cable televisions are intact to maintain safety and performance.

Display Performance: Be observant of uncommon noises, and if efficiency decreases, refer to the treadmill's manual for repairing or seek advice from specialists.
Frequently Asked Questions About Electric Treadmills
1. How much area do I need for a treadmill?

Area requirements differ by model. Normally, a minimum location of 6 feet by 3 feet is advised for safe operation, however ensure extra space for slope modifications.

2. Are electric treadmills appropriate for everyone?

Yes, however it's advisable for people with pre-existing health conditions to seek advice from a healthcare professional before beginning a new exercise program.

3. What type of maintenance do electric treadmills need?

Routine maintenance includes cleansing, lubrication, and assessment of parts, in addition to routine look for any wear and tear.
